BTW, the core dump stack looks like this:
> $c
libkstat.so.1`kstat_read+0x31(289a7c0, 0, 0)
VBoxRT.so`_Z15rtMpSolarisOncePv+0x18c()
VBoxRT.so`RTOnceSlow+0x264()
VBoxRT.so`RTMpGetCoreCount+0x51()
VBoxVMM.so`CPUMR3LogCpuIds+0x8d()
VBoxVMM.so`VMMR3InitCompleted+0x89()
VBoxVMM.so`_Z19vmR3InitDoCompletedP2VM15VMINITCOMPLETED+0x1a()
VBoxVMM.so`_Z11vmR3CreateUP3UVMjPFiS0_P2VMPvES3_+0x7e1()
VBoxVMM.so`_Z18vmR3ReqProcessOneUP3UVMP5VMREQ+0x1ad()
VBoxVMM.so`VMR3ReqProcessU+0xa8()
VBoxVMM.so`_Z25vmR3EmulationThreadWithIdP11RTTHREADINTP6UVMCPUj+0xe8()
VBoxRT.so`rtThreadMain+0x2c()
VBoxRT.so`_Z18rtThreadNativeMainPv+0x51()
libc.so.1`_thrp_setup+0x8a(ffffbf7fff125240)
libc.so.1`_lwp_start()
thanks. I see where it's crashing. Could you compile this code on your
box with
gcc -o foo foo.c
and provide the output?
#include <stdio.h>
#include <kstat.h>
#include <sys/processor.h>
int main(void)
{
int cCpus1 = sysconf(_SC_NPROCESSORS_MAX);
int cCpus2 = sysconf(_SC_NPROCESSORS_CONF);
printf("%d %d\n", cCpus1, cCpus2);
return 0;
}
Furthermore, could you provide the output of
kstat |grep "cpu_info.*instance"|wc -l
?
Thanks,
Frank
Frank, thanks for looking at this.
/foo$ ./foo
144 32
kstat |grep "cpu_info.*instance"| wc -l
32
